Overall Satisfaction with PitchBook
We have a number of use cases.
1) To identify potential clients working in a particular industry (including understanding their financials), determine who their current counsel is, and assess what types of transactions they might be interested in.
2) Identify competitors to our existing clients so that we can do further analysis on those companies - are they moving into new technology or geographical areas, what are their financials like, etc.
3) Find potential investors for our clients based on previous investments that have been made within the industry.

Pros
- Extensive and granular tagging of industries
- Gathering transaction information even when some details are confidential
- Flexible screening tools
Cons
- Often the executive names are out of date and for contact information there is rarely a direct office phone number. I always end up using other sources to verify or add onto what information is present.
- Would love to see more detailed employee data and especially the structure of the executive and legal departments.
- High business value in determining whether a potential client has the financial backing to support work with a larger law firm
- Profiles of companies make it very easy for attorneys and the business development team to quickly know about a business before meeting with them, formally or informally
Big picture data is great and often used as a basis for further research. Generating lists of companies to investigate further is a key feature.
